Descripción: La ‘Declaración de Inserción’ en SQL, conocida como ‘INSERT’, es una instrucción fundamental utilizada para agregar nuevos registros a una tabla en una base de datos. Esta declaración permite a los usuarios especificar los valores que se insertarán en las columnas de la tabla, facilitando la gestión y organización de datos. La sintaxis básica de una declaración de inserción incluye el nombre de la tabla y los valores que se desean agregar, lo que la convierte en una herramienta esencial para la manipulación de datos. Además, la declaración de inserción puede ser utilizada en combinación con otras instrucciones SQL, como ‘SELECT’, para insertar datos de una tabla a otra. Su relevancia radica en su capacidad para mantener la integridad y la actualización de la información en bases de datos, lo que es crucial en diversos entornos que requieren un manejo eficiente de datos. La flexibilidad de la declaración de inserción también permite la inserción de múltiples registros en una sola operación, optimizando así el rendimiento y la eficiencia en la gestión de bases de datos.
Historia: La declaración de inserción en SQL se originó con el desarrollo del lenguaje SQL en la década de 1970, cuando se buscaba una forma estandarizada de interactuar con bases de datos relacionales. El modelo relacional fue propuesto por Edgar F. Codd en 1970, y SQL fue creado por IBM en 1974 como parte de su sistema de gestión de bases de datos. A lo largo de los años, SQL ha evolucionado y se ha estandarizado a través de varias versiones, lo que ha permitido la inclusión de nuevas características y mejoras en la declaración de inserción.
Usos: La declaración de inserción se utiliza principalmente en aplicaciones de bases de datos para agregar nuevos registros a tablas. Es común en sistemas de gestión de contenido, aplicaciones empresariales y cualquier software que requiera la manipulación de datos. También se utiliza en procesos de migración de datos, donde se necesita transferir información de una fuente a otra.
Ejemplos: Un ejemplo de una declaración de inserción sería: ‘INSERT INTO empleados (nombre, edad, departamento) VALUES (‘Juan’, 30, ‘Ventas’);’ Este comando agrega un nuevo registro a la tabla ‘empleados’ con los valores especificados. Otro ejemplo sería insertar múltiples registros a la vez: ‘INSERT INTO productos (nombre, precio) VALUES (‘Producto A’, 10.99), (‘Producto B’, 15.49);’.